Adopt & name your very own dahlia from Fields Edge Sk breeding program! Reminiscent of my childhood Pound Puppies & Cabbage Patch dolls but Dahlias for our grown up collections😉
 As I work to hybridize my own dahlias, a very small percentage each year meet the criteria I am looking for. So what do I do with those that don’t? Well, I would typically throw them out. I know! But unfortunately I don’t have the space to keep them and I don’t want to risk dahlias with undesirable traits pollinating with my hard work. Â
 BUT there are often dahlias that bloom with many excellent qualities that are just not quite right for me, and I’d hate to see them lost. Each dahlia seed produces a brand new variety never seen before. So I’ve opted to create an adoption program. Rather than toss those dahlias as they bloom, I’ll grow them out for the season, removing the blooms for better tuber production and to avoid cross pollination (typically once they bloom, I cut them down to the ground if they won’t be kept). In the fall, I’ll dig those clumps and list them for sale here for a nominal fee (to cover the labor and water to care for them throughout the season as well as digging & cleaning them for shipping.Â
 My dahlia adoption sale will be early fall 2026, I’ll list each variety with as much info as I gathered that season. At checkout, you’ll have the opportunity to name your dahlia! Anything you want, a beautiful way to memorialize a loved one. And you’ll have the option to receive the whole clump or have me divide it for you for an additional small fee. Your tubers will ship to you immediately and you’ll receive an adoption certificate along with it. Why name it at checkout? Because I’d like to keep a little family tree on my website showing adopted dahlias, their new names and where they moved to. A fun little genealogy for adopted dahlias!
Why the fall instead of a regular winter or spring sale? The only way I can keep the cost low for you is to ship them out for you to store overwinter. My own dahlias take up a lot of storage space and I don’t have any extra to spare. If I were to store and sell them in the spring, I would have to account for the storage space and winter care in their final cost as well.Â
